The LEGO Group has announced the opening of The Brick Spot, a new retail store located on Military Avenue in Green Bay, Wisconsin. Scheduled to open next month, this store aims to provide an engaging and interactive experience for LEGO enthusiasts of all ages. The Brick Spot will feature a variety of LEGO products, including new and pre-owned sets, individual parts, and collectible minifigures. Additionally, the store will offer a dedicated event space for themed activities, such as birthday parties, workshops, and LEGO User Group meetings, fostering a sense of community among fans.
This initiative aligns with LEGO Group's broader strategy to enhance customer engagement through experiential retail. By incorporating interactive elements and hosting events, The Brick Spot seeks to create a dynamic environment that goes beyond traditional shopping. The store's focus on community-driven activities and creative exploration underscores LEGO's commitment to inspiring creativity and building connections among its customers. This approach reflects the evolving landscape of retail, where experiential offerings play a crucial role in attracting and retaining customers.
